I have read the new SM codex, and I enjoy the concept of Pedro Kantor as a Commander (nice model, nice paint scheme for the chapter, nice bonuses, Sternguard as scoring units... woo!). I'm having some trouble with the format of my list though. I know I want Pedro and a Vanguard squad in a LR, and then basically go with Sternguard and Tac for the rest. My only problem is if I should mount up my Sternguard in Rhinos and go with special weapons, leaving my Tac in the backfield, or if I should have my Tac mobilized. I was thinking of 3 6-man Tacs with PF and a Lazerback, and then as many Sternguard as I could manage, or mounting up 2 Sternguard units in Rhinos and bringing up the rear with Tac squads. How would you guys suggest running them?

Leave the tacs to hold the line. Combat squad your heavy weapon tacs around your objectives. Let them be the firebase.
Use the Sternguard as a 10-man drop pod objective taker. I'm going with a heavy flamer, combi-melta x2 and vet w/ pf (2 squads). This load-out should be able to deal with all-comers. With their special ammo, they can rapidfire whatever is on the objective and clear it upon dropping, next round seize the objective, then use it as a new firebase. Meanwhile, your other combat squads are advancing to provide support.
